Could I suggest that add to your table for all considered breaks 
(either detected by at least 1 center or by you or by another source 
such as GPS) and for all available time series, the estimated 
discontinuity as well as its formal error.

I will take Fairbanks (Nov 3, 2002 Earthquake) as an example to 
better explain my proposal.

For Fairbanks in latitude, when I estimate the discontinuity from the 
STCD files available at CDDIS, I get :

DORIS	monthly	LCA	-36.5 +/- 43.6 mm
DORIS	weekly		IGN	-51.4 +/- 14.7 mm

(using the FAIA data after 1996/1/1 and all the FAIB data)

Here are 2 recent GPS result for the Fairbanks stations (FAIR)

GPS	daily		JPL	-65.3 +/- 6.5 mm (using 2002-2003 data only)

(see http://sideshow.jpl.nasa.gov/mbh/all/FAIR.html)

GPS	daily		SOPAC	-54.76 +/- 3.26 mm

(see http://sopac.ucsd.edu/cgi-bin/sector.cgi)

I guess these numbers explain why the LCA group does not detect the 
discontinuity. But their estimation is also compatible with the break 
of -5 cm (within the formal errors, after reweighting).

By the way, it is not clear to me why the standard deviations are so 
different from the 2 solutions. A careful cross-examination of these 
results is required.

If you just put "yes" or "no" in your table, people can think that 
the 2 DORIS time series disagree. In fact, this is not the case. You 
can see it clearly when looking at the estimated discontinuities and 
the formal error per AC.

I would encourage you to do similar analysis for all stations for 
which a break has been proposed before starting the discussion

Each AC could then react and I am sure that we will converge more 
rapidly and learn some more new things

Thanks in advance
Pascal

NB: It also seems that the velocity of the Fairbanks station could 
different after the Earthquake. This may be difficult to see with 
DORIS alone, but I think we could use extra information as well.
